Harry Kane is likely to be fit in time for Bayern Munich's trip to Aston Villa in the UEFA Champions League on Wednesday.

Kane was subbed off a few minutes from time in Saturday's 1-1 draw with Bayer Leverkusen, the England captain left clutching his ankle after a collision with Amine Adli.

However the England captain, who has 54 goals in 52 games since swapping Tottenham Hotspur for Bayern at the start of last season, doesn't expect to be out for long.

"It was painful, but it's not too bad," he said after the game, in which Robert Andrich and Aleksandar Pavlović exchanged goals. "We'll investigate it further tomorrow, but I expect that I'll be able to play against Aston Villa."

Bayern travel to Birmingham on Wednesday for their second game under the new-look Champions League format. They won their opener against Dinamo Zagreb 9-2, with Kane scoring four.

Kane is averaging a goal every 55 minutes so far this season Bayern are six-time European champions, last winning the Champions League in 2019/20. After defeating Dinamo on Matchday 1, Bayern have now won their opening Champions League game in each of the past 20 seasons - a competition record. The Bavarians have faced Aston just once before, in the 1981/82 European Cup final. On that occasion, the English side were victors, triumphing 1-0 to lift the trophy for the first and only time. Villa lost their last game against German opposition, going down 3-1 to Hamburg in their 2008/09 UEFA Cup groups. They have won their other three.
